The purpose of the moisture sensor is to monitor the remaining moisture in your clothes and adjust the drying cycle if need be. Web this sensor isn’t for safety, it’s designed to stop the dryer when the clothes inside are no longer moist and have reached the appropriate temperature for warm, dry clothes.
